Here in Montana log cabin kits are very popular. In some areas, such as in the Bridger Mountains around Bozeman, and in the Madison Valley surrounding Ennis a very high percentage of houses are log homes. About five years ago an appraiser told me that 30% of homes in the Madison Valley were log homes. […]
A frame log cabin plans have very steep roof lines. The body of the cabin floor plan is entirely contained in the foot print of the A frame. Some traditional A frame designs have the roof line extending all the way to the ground. This strict interpretation of A frame construction is not usually found […]
